Triphala Churna, a traditional Ayurvedic remedy made from a blend of three fruits—Amalaki, Bibhitaki, and Haritaki—is highly regarded for its wide range of health benefits, particularly in improving digestion and overall wellness. It works by gently cleansing the digestive system, promoting regular bowel movements, and alleviating issues like constipation, bloating, and acidity. The powerful antioxidant content of Triphala also supports detoxification by helping eliminate accumulated toxins from the body, which can enhance gut health and contribute to better overall vitality. In addition to digestive health, Triphala Churna is believed to boost immunity, reduce inflammation, and promote skin health by nourishing the body internally. It also supports weight management by improving metabolism and curbing excessive cravings. Other potential benefits include supporting eye health and helping to manage blood sugar and cholesterol levels due to its natural compounds. For effective use, Triphala Churna is typically taken in powder form mixed with warm water, preferably on an empty stomach in the morning or before bedtime. The dosage generally ranges from ½ to 1 teaspoon daily, depending on your health needs, but it’s best to start with a smaller amount and gradually increase. Overuse can lead to mild side effects like diarrhea or stomach discomfort, so moderation is key. Many people report noticing improvements in digestion, energy levels, and overall health within a few weeks of regular use. For optimal results, incorporating Triphala Churna into a balanced Ayurvedic routine, including a healthy diet and lifestyle, can further enhance its benefits.

Triphala is well-known for its laxative abilities, helping to tackle constipation by encouraging bowel movements & keeping things regular. If bloating or acidity come knocking, Triphala might help balance things out there too, as it strengthens the digestive fire (agni), crucial in Ayurveda for maintaining optimal digestion and nutrient assimilation. The detoxifying part comes into play by gently cleansing the digestive tract and supporting the liver’s natural detoxification process.
Beyond digestion, Triphala’s loaded with antioxidants, making it quite a secret weapon for boosting immunity and fighting oxidative stress, which results in overall improved health. Skin health? Yep, because it reduces inflammation, promoting clearer, healthier skin. And for those weight management goals, research suggests it can support metabolism and curb unnecessary cravings by making your digestion more efficient.
Using it is pretty straightforward. Most people prefer it as a churna (powder), mixed with warm water at night or before bed, which aligns with our body’s natural cleansing cycle. The taste can be quite bitter, though, fair warning! Tablets or capsules are more convenient for some, but they might be a bit less potent. Start with small amounts to see how your system responds – 1/2 to 1 tsp of powder or recommended dose in capsule form – and adjust gradually.
As for precautions, overconsumption can lead to diarrhea or stomach pain, so if you experience any discomfort, cut back or pause use. Anyone on medications or with specific health conditions should chat with their healthcare provider before diving in.
